The Sopranos by Alan Warner is a darkly humorous and bittersweet novel that follows a group of six teenage girls from a small Scottish coastal town. Set over the course of a single day, the story captures their chaotic journey as they travel to a national choir competition in Edinburgh. Led by their larger-than-life personalities and fueled by teenage rebellion, ambition, and camaraderie, the girls are on a mission to escape the mundanity of their hometown lives, if only briefly.

Warner deftly balances sharp social commentary with tender explorations of friendship, identity, and the struggles of adolescence. The novel is richly textured with vivid dialect, wild escapades, and poignant moments that highlight the girls' dreams and insecurities. Equal parts hilarious and heart-wrenching, The Sopranos is a celebration of youth, resilience, and the messy beauty of growing up.
